What is electric underfloor heating?

Electric floor heating is a heating system that is based on the heat produced by electric resistance, which warms the surface of the floor. This heat is then evenly transferred to the surrounding space, which makes floor heating a pleasant and efficient form of heating. Electric floor heating can be either wet or dry floor heating, depending on how the heating system is installed.

Electric underfloor heating is a popular choice, especially in renovation projects, because it is easy to install and takes up little space. In addition, it is energy efficient and provides an even distribution of heat in the space. Electric floor heating is also easy to adjust and is well suited for example in bathrooms, where floor heating brings comfortable warmth to bare feet.
